Ditch Those Faulty Power Banks: Warning Signs You Need To Know

Power banks are lifesavers when your phone dies, but choosing a bad one can be as disastrous as getting stuck with a dead battery. Luckily, there are red flags to help Stay away from this fraud power bank you avoid those power bank disasters.

  • A deal that's suspiciously cheap can often indicate a cheaply made product.
  • Look for reviews from other users – they can give you valuable clues about the power bank's durability.
  • Avoid brands that you don't have heard of unless they have positive reviews from reputable sources.
  • Make sure the power bank has a integrated safety circuit to protect your devices from overcharging and damage.
  • Reliable power bank should charge your devices quickly and powerfully.
